Bark at the Park with the Seattle Mariners Calling all the good boys and girls for a night of new smells, a walk around the bases, and lots of t-r-e-a-t-s. All dogs and their owners will be required to check in at the Bark at the Park station outside of the ballpark prior to entry into the ballpark. A special Bark at the Park entry gate will be located at the west end of the Left Field Gate near The Glove statue. Once inside the gates of the ballpark, hosts and signage will be available to assist you to the designated Bark at the Park seating sections and adjacent concourse. All dogs must remain in the designated Bark at the Park area of the ballpark throughout the game. There will be "comfort stations" for dogs in various locations, as well as a waste disposal management team. Additionally, various water stations and professional veterinarians will be on site. Make sure to bring Fido postgame for a special walk around the bases! Line-up begins when the game is over. All dogs must be leashed at all times. 2023 Bark at the Park games are currently scheduled for April 3, May 25, July 17, August 9 and September 11.
